The Relevance of Guaranty Contract Bonds



You need to understand the importance of surety contract bonds as a contractor.

Surety contract bonds play an important role in the construction sector. These bonds offer economic security and guarantee to task proprietors that you, as a professional, will accomplish your legal commitments.

By obtaining a surety bond, you're essentially assuring that you'll complete the job according to the terms specified in the agreement. This gives comfort to project proprietors, as they recognize they'll be made up if you fall short to fulfill your obligations.

Furthermore, surety bonds also demonstrate your trustworthiness and dependability as a professional. They act as a form of validation that you have the necessary qualifications, experience, and monetary security to carry out the task efficiently.

Understanding the Kinds Of Guaranty Contract Bonds



To totally comprehend the sorts of guaranty contract bonds, specialists have to familiarize themselves with the different choices readily available.

There are three major kinds of surety agreement bonds that service providers should know: proposal bonds, efficiency bonds, and settlement bonds.

Proposal bonds are generally called for when a specialist is sending a bid for a construction task. This bond makes certain that if the professional is granted the task, they'll become part of a contract and supply the essential efficiency and payment bonds.

Efficiency bonds assure that the professional will finish the project according to the regards to the contract.

Settlement bonds shield subcontractors and providers by making certain that they'll be spent for their deal with the project.

Tips to Acquire Guaranty Contract Bonds



To acquire guaranty agreement bonds, contractors must follow a collection of steps to guarantee their eligibility and safeguard the needed bonding.

The initial step is to evaluate your economic standing. Guaranty bond suppliers will review your economic stability, credit history, and prior work experience to determine if you meet their underwriting needs.

The second step is to select a reputable guaranty bond carrier. Research different companies, contrast their prices, and consider their proficiency in the building sector.

Once you have picked a provider, you'll require to complete an application and send it with the needed sustaining records. These records might consist of monetary declarations, job experience records, and references.

After reviewing your application, the guaranty bond supplier will establish your bond amount and issue the bond if you're accepted.



It is necessary to start this process early to guarantee you have the needed bonding in place before starting any type of construction projects.
